30 years ago, 90% of the world’s poor lived in LICs, today, 75% of the world’s poor live in MICs. Did the poor move? No, but their countries were reclassified. There is now a mismatch between country status and location. #RaviKanburatWits #AnnualInequalityLecture #SCISLecture
